The role of the Planner/Scheduler will entail in assisting with the scheduling of HGV Tankering covering both reactive and planned works. This role suits someone looking for a combination of office related administrative tasks, planning ahead and being able to problem solve reactively.
Responsibilities Optimising, preparing and scheduling the preventive, planned and remedial maintenance. You will schedule work orders in accordance with SLAs, whilst optimising travel routes and increasing productivity. Working closely with the engineers to identify and rectify issues whilst improving the effectiveness of the operations department. Maintaining high standards within Health, Safety & Environment, Housekeeping, Performance, Waste, Communication and Continuous Improvement. Effectively supporting the Operations Manager and operations team to meet output requirements in quality expectations, cost management and the delivery of key objectives and operational performance targets. Managing and coordinating the promoted workload according to defined priorities, estimating resource and duration requirements in line with agreed metrics. Participate and supporting scheduled meetings. About You
3-4 years experience of working within a fast paced environment would be advantageous A keen willingness for progression Ability to make decisions in a time pressured environment. Competent skills in Microsoft Office, particularly Excel. Strong communication skills
